.contact-form[data-v-a0ae4545]{display:flex;flex-direction:column;max-width:520px;width:100%}.contact-form__input[data-v-a0ae4545]{align-items:center;background:#f0f1f5;border:2px solid #bcbcbc;border-radius:100px;display:flex;height:64px;margin-bottom:24px;overflow:hidden;padding:0 24px}.contact-form__input.error[data-v-a0ae4545]{border-color:#d16262}.contact-form__input.textarea[data-v-a0ae4545]{border-radius:39px;height:200px;padding:24px}.contact-form__input.textarea textarea[data-v-a0ae4545]{height:152px}.contact-form__input input[data-v-a0ae4545],.contact-form__input textarea[data-v-a0ae4545]{background:transparent;border:none;color:#232323;font-size:24px;font-style:normal;font-weight:600;line-height:130%;outline:none;resize:none;width:100%}.contact-form__input input[data-v-a0ae4545]::-moz-placeholder,.contact-form__input textarea[data-v-a0ae4545]::-moz-placeholder{color:#23232380;font-size:24px;font-style:normal;font-weight:600;line-height:130%}.contact-form__input input[data-v-a0ae4545]::placeholder,.contact-form__input textarea[data-v-a0ae4545]::placeholder{color:#23232380;font-size:24px;font-style:normal;font-weight:600;line-height:130%}.contact-form__input[data-v-a0ae4545]:last-child{margin-bottom:0}.contact-form__submit[data-v-a0ae4545]{background:#6dd31a;border-radius:500px;color:#fff;font-size:24px;font-style:normal;font-weight:900;height:64px;line-height:39.759px;position:relative;text-align:center;text-shadow:0 1.662px 1.662px rgba(0,0,0,.25);transition:all .3s ease;width:231px;z-index:2}.contact-form__submit[data-v-a0ae4545]:hover{background:#5aa230}.contact-form__submit_wrapper[data-v-a0ae4545]{margin-top:32px;position:relative;width:-moz-fit-content;width:fit-content}@media (max-width:1024px){.contact-form[data-v-a0ae4545]{align-self:center}.contact-form__input[data-v-a0ae4545]{height:56px;margin-bottom:20px}.contact-form__input input[data-v-a0ae4545],.contact-form__input textarea[data-v-a0ae4545]{font-size:16px;font-style:normal;font-weight:600;line-height:20px}.contact-form__input input[data-v-a0ae4545]::-moz-placeholder,.contact-form__input textarea[data-v-a0ae4545]::-moz-placeholder{font-size:16px;font-style:normal;font-weight:600;line-height:20px}.contact-form__input input[data-v-a0ae4545]::placeholder,.contact-form__input textarea[data-v-a0ae4545]::placeholder{font-size:16px;font-style:normal;font-weight:600;line-height:20px}.contact-form__input.textarea[data-v-a0ae4545]{border-radius:24px;height:168px;margin-bottom:0;padding:16px}.contact-form__input.textarea textarea[data-v-a0ae4545]{height:136px}.contact-form__submit[data-v-a0ae4545]{font-size:18px;font-style:normal;font-weight:900;height:100%;line-height:22px;width:100%}.contact-form__submit_wrapper[data-v-a0ae4545]{height:56px;width:100%}}@media (max-width:767px){.contact-form__input[data-v-a0ae4545]{height:54px;margin-bottom:16px}.contact-form__input.textarea[data-v-a0ae4545]{height:168px;margin-bottom:0;padding:16px}.contact-form__input.textarea textarea[data-v-a0ae4545]{height:136px}.contact-form__submit_wrapper[data-v-a0ae4545]{height:54px}}.contact-section__inner[data-v-cb025d86]{display:flex;gap:64px;justify-content:space-between;margin:0 auto;max-width:1440px;padding:65px 160px;position:relative}.contact-section__block[data-v-cb025d86]{display:flex;flex-direction:column;max-width:585px;width:100%}.contact-section__block .h2[data-v-cb025d86],.contact-section__block .text[data-v-cb025d86]{white-space:pre-line;width:-moz-fit-content;width:fit-content}.contact-section__block .text[data-v-cb025d86]{margin:32px 0}@media (min-width:1920px){.contact-section__inner[data-v-cb025d86]{max-width:1920px;padding:120px 160px}.contact-section__logo[data-v-cb025d86]{height:603px;width:518px}.contact-section__block[data-v-cb025d86]{max-width:610px}}@media (max-width:1024px){.contact-section__inner[data-v-cb025d86]{align-items:center;flex-direction:column;padding:52px 114px}.contact-section__logo[data-v-cb025d86]{align-self:center;height:234px;width:200px}.contact-section__block[data-v-cb025d86]{display:flex;flex-direction:column;max-width:610px;max-width:585px;order:2;width:100%}.contact-section__block .h2[data-v-cb025d86]{align-self:center}.contact-section__block .text[data-v-cb025d86]{align-self:center;font-weight:600;margin:20px 0 40px;text-align:center}}@media (max-width:767px){.contact-section__inner[data-v-cb025d86]{gap:16px;padding:40px 16px}.contact-section__logo[data-v-cb025d86]{height:151px;width:129px}.contact-section__block .text[data-v-cb025d86]{margin:16px 0 40px}}
